    Cat has an eye infection and can't get into the vet for 3 days
    My kitten has an eye infection. It started last night (Thursday), I noticed some green discharge from his eye. I wiped with a clean, warm, wet washcloth. I came home from work today (Friday) and it has not gotten any better. I called the vet but they can't get him in until Monday. I can afford to take him to the vet but I don't want to take him to the emergency vet unless necessary (as the bill will be $150+). The vet didn't seem too concerned about the few days wait and said to keep wiping it with a clean wet washcloth.

    However, I am a worried cat owner and on line it said the cat can go blind if untreated! Should I take him to the emergency vet?
